Drone Vision for Solar Farm Maintenance
Drone + computer vision startup delivering predictive maintenance for commercial solar farms, detecting panel defects 3-6 months early to cut downtime 30%; targets asset managers and IPPs with portfolios over 50 MW; right now because insurance premiums rose sharply in 2024-2025 and drone hardware costs fell below $5k per unit; key edge is combining thermal imagery with weather API data for prioritized work orders.

Competition Analysis
Score: 65/100
While there are several drone-based inspection services, few combine computer vision specifically for predictive maintenance in solar farms. Competitors include drone service providers and traditional maintenance companies.
DroneDeploy
Provides drone mapping and inspection services.
Strengths: Established brand, Comprehensive drone platform
Weaknesses: General purpose, Less focus on predictive maintenance
